"Gargamel, The Generous" is the thirtieth episode of Season 1 of the Smurfs cartoon show.

Synopsis[]

After learning that Clumsy found some diamonds in a cave, Gargamel becomes nice to get some of them.

Plot Summary[]

Generous Gargamel Image

Gargamel wants to get his hands on the glittery rocks, and only the Smurfs know where they are.

Five Smurfs are banging hammers against some rocks to crush them into pebbles that Handy can use in his new village garden path when Clumsy is distracted by a butterfly and ends up hitting Brainy's foot with his hammer. Brainy tells Clumsy to look where he's swinging, but in the process of responding he also knocks down Smurfette, Greedy, and Hefty, leaving Clumsy to wonder why everybody's laying down on the job. With Papa Smurf and Handy overhearing Clumsy having problems with his co-workers, the village leader tells Clumsy to go gather up more rocks while the others do the hammering. Clumsy is eager to do that, but his search for rocks in the Smurf Forest comes up empty until he enters a cave and finds a bunch of small crystals that to him look like oddly shaped rocks. Deciding that those rocks will be suitable, Clumsy carts a pile of them out of the cave on a wheelbarrow, though he leaves a trail of them behind. Gargamel the wizard, in his search for Smurfs to fill his stomach with instead of beans and skunk cabbage soup, finds the trail and notices that they are diamonds, which makes him eager to follow the trail in order to find where they came from.

Back in the Smurf Village, Clumsy returns with the crystals, which makes the Smurfs comment on how pale they look and whether they are really rocks. Smurfette is willing to give the benefit of a doubt, but when she strikes the crystal with her hammer, it causes her to vibrate as she is unable to break it. A few other Smurfs try to break the crystals, only to be knocked flat on their backs. Hefty succeeds in breaking the crystal, only for it to turn to dust. The other Smurfs see that the rocks Clumsy has picked up are useless and tell him to go get some good rocks. Clumsy loads them back into the wheelbarrow, frustrated that he can't do anything right.

Out in the forest, Gargamel is frustrated when he finds that the trail of diamonds has ended near a small precipice while Clumsy approaches to dump his load of crystals from it. Azrael tries to point his master to the Smurf with the diamonds, but Gargamel tells his cat that they should be looking to the ground to find diamonds, that they do not fall from the sky. Then a small pile of diamonds falls on Gargamel's head, which makes him see the Smurf on the precipice. Realizing that the Smurfs must have the diamonds, Gargamel seizes Clumsy as he attempts to make a run for it and tries to squeeze some information out of his captive to make him reveal where he got the diamonds. However, Clumsy's cry for help is heard by the Smurfs in the village, and soon they arrive to dump a barrage of acorns onto the wizard and his cat. Gargamel retaliates by throwing the acorns back at them, but in doing so he also throws away the diamonds. After the Smurfs escape from his sight, Gargamel begins plotting a way on how he can get his hands on the Smurfs' diamonds.

Sometime later, Brainy and Grouchy go out into the forest to collect more rocks, with Brainy trying to offer his wisdom and wit to the unappreciative Grouchy when he steps into a rope trap, with Brainy following shortly after. They both see Gargamel approaching and figure that he had set up the traps to have the Smurfs right where he wants them. But as the evil wizard approaches, his behavior is strangely different, seemingly regretful for not having removed the traps as he sets the two Smurfs free. Brainy and Grouchy make a run for it with Azrael chasing after them, but Gargamel stops his cat from going far, revealing that his nice behavior was all a ruse, and it was making him break out in a rash. He then shows up at a quicksand pit he had set up as another trap, coming to the rescue of Smurfette and Vanity as they fall into it, trying to convince the two Smurfs that he has seen the light and that his days of being mean are over.

Somewhere near the village, Papa Smurf and some other Smurfs are busy doing some outdoors work when Smurfette and Vanity return with Gargamel, making the other Smurfs run off in fear. But Smurfette and Vanity reveal that Gargamel is no longer a threat, and that he has even been a lifesaver. Brainy reports that the same thing has also happened to him and Grouchy sometime earlier, that the evil wizard had shown up to rescue them instead of capturing them. Papa Smurf looks at Gargamel rather suspiciously as the human tries to explain and convince the elder Smurf that he isn't the same person he was anymore, to which Papa Smurf can only reply, "Fiddlesmurfs!" Gargamel even offers to bring wood to their village where they could have a nice chat, but Papa Smurf doesn't trust Gargamel enough to allow him any passage as the other Smurfs try to convince the village leader of the once evil wizard's change of heart. After the Smurfs depart, Gargamel says to Azrael that if the Smurfs won't lead him to the diamonds, he'll just have to get them to bring the diamonds to him.

Sometime later, Clumsy goes off into the forest alone when he runs into Gargamel hiding behind a tree. Continuing his ruse of being nice, Gargamel asks the Smurf for a favor of retrieving the rocks he had found that he has in the village. Eager to help the wizard now that he seems no longer a threat, Clumsy goes back to the village to bring a cartload of them. Gargamel now thinks that he's going to get the diamonds, but when Clumsy returns, all the wizard finds is a cartload of regular rocks and he curses that Smurf for bringing them. Then Papa Smurf shows up to say that what the wizard was really after were the diamonds that Clumsy found in the cave, which to humans are very valuable. He tells the Smurfs that Gargamel was simply taking advantage of their kindness to get what he wants and says they are through dealing with him. But Gargamel isn't through dealing with them, as he now offers some nice things that the Smurfs could have in exchange for the diamonds. This attracts the attention of Smurfette, Vanity, and Handy to the point where they are willing to give Gargamel what he wants in exchange for the nice things. The wizard tells the Smurfs to meet him by the river the following day at noon with all the diamonds, and they will get what's theirs.

At the scheduled time, the Smurfs appear with a bag full of diamonds in a cart, and Gargamel also shows up with a sack. But when the Smurfs look into it, they find out that it's empty -- until Gargamel scoops them up into it and says it's not empty anymore. Papa Smurf knew this was going to happen and so he came prepared with a bit of magic to get them out of this predicament. As Gargamel tosses the bag of Smurfs into the river, Papa Smurf casts a spell that causes the contents of the two bags to be switched before the bag that has the Smurfs falls into the river. Then as Gargamel holds up the bag that he thinks has the diamonds in it, a hole opens and the Smurfs fall out of the bag, revealing to the evil wizard that he has actually thrown away his diamonds. Realizing his error, Gargamel jumps into the river and tries to swim after the bag with the diamonds to retrieve it.

Alone at the river, Smurfette apologizes to Papa Smurf for the Smurfs not listening to his advice about Gargamel. Papa Smurf simply says it only goes to show that there are certain people you cannot trust. Brainy tries to offer his wisdom about dealing with such people, but as usual it only gets him booted.
